'What are we, Wasteserv?': magistrate buried in paperwork in Nexia BT case


A magistrate has slammed the prosecution for burying her in boxes of paperwork and evidence against alleged money laundering financial advisory Nexia BT. 
Magistrate Donatella Frendo Dimech on Tuesday refused to accept three large boxes of documentary evidence, saying the prosecution ought to have gone through it first and only presented what was necessary. 
The documents were brought by witness Emily Benson representing the Malta Financial Services Authority, and relate to corporate licences for BTI Management Ltd and BT International Ltd, two firms linked to financial advisor Brian Tonna.
Tonna, fellow Nexia BT directors Karl Cini and Manuel Castagna and office manager Katrin Bondin Carter face charges of money laundering and falsifying documents, among others, in prosecutions sparked by inquiries into alleged corruption by former OPM chief of staff Keith Schembri.  ....

Company service providers have one month left to register with MFSA


Company service providers (CSPs) have until May 16 to register with the Malta Financial Services Authority for authorisation.
The authority said on Thursday all applications will be authorised, declined, or provisionally authorised by November 16.
Company service providers can only continue to operate under the transitional arrangements if they would have applied for CSP authorisation by the deadline.
The MFSA said it has also published guidance on the application of the CSP Act together with a list of frequently asked questions which can be accessed through a dedicated page on its website.
The authority on Thursday met virtually with over 500 CSPs as part of its efforts to support the industry by providing a comprehensive overview of the reform and its implementation, as well as facilitating the new authorisation process. ....
